Senior Dietitian and Nutritionist Salary in Charleston, SC: $104,794 (2026)
Quick Answer:The top tier of dietitians and nutritionists working in Charleston, SC — those at or above the 90th percentile — pull in $104,794/year or more for 2026, based on BLS OEWS 2025 estimates for SOC 29-1031. Strip back Charleston's price premium (BEA RPP 101.0, 1% above national) and that top-decile pay carries the same buying power as $103,795 in average-cost America. The 32% spread above city median typically rewards 7+ years of practice or specialty credentials.

Salary Trajectory for Dietitians and Nutritionists in Charleston (2019–2027)
2019–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 3.90% projection.
| Year | Annual Salary |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| $85,600 | Actual |
| 2020 | $89,520 | Actual |
| 2021 | $83,300 | Actual |
| 2022 | $81,660 | Actual |
| 2023 | $93,870 | Actual |
| 2024 | $92,750 | Actual |
| 2025 | $100,860 |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$104,794 | Estimated |
| 2027 | $108,880 | Projected |
Top-earning dietitians and nutritionists (90th percentile) in Charleston saw their compensation grow 17.8% from $85,600 in 2019 to $100,860 in 2025, based on 7 years of BLS OEWS data for this metropolitan area. At a 3.90% annual growth rate, senior-level pay is projected to reach $108,880 by 2027, reflecting continued demand for clinical expertise and expanded-function credentials.

Maximizing Your Dietitian and Nutritionist Earnings in Charleston
In Charleston, the highest salaries are typically reserved for those who focus on specialized areas such as renal nutrition, oncology nutrition, and diabetes counseling, all of which command premium pay. The compensation landscape varies significantly across different employer types, with senior dietitians and nutritionists in hospitals and outpatient clinics generally receiving higher pay than their counterparts in school food service programs or public health clinics. Opportunities for advancement include leadership positions like clinical nutrition manager or dietetic internship director, which can also provide increased earning potential. Furthermore, obtaining advanced credentials such as a master's degree or specialized certifications not only boosts salary prospects but can also enhance professional credibility in this evolving field.
